Experiments were carried out to investigate the heat transfer and pressure-drop characteristics of an inclined wavy-finned-tube heat exchanger. Two types of inclined configurations were examined for various frontal velocities. The heat transfer performance of the test coil was analysed using the epsilon-NTU method. For forward-inclined coil, the test results indicate that the air-side heat transfer coefficient (ho) and the Colburn factor (j) decrease as the inclination angle rises. On the other hand, for the same face velocity, there is no measurable effect on the heat transfer performance for side inclination. However, the air-side pressure drop increases with an increase in the inclination angle for both forward- and side-inclined configurations.
